На этом уроке мы нарисуем кривую Гильберта. Да-да, ту самую, которую ты рисовал на листике в начале курса Комбинаторика. Мы здесь познакомимся с косвенной рекурсией, это когда несколько функций вызывают друг друга.
Дата отправки отчёта:
4 июня 2018 г.
Задание выполнено: за
3 дня 7 час. 3 мин.
Чему научился:
Научился рисовать кривую Гильберта используя несколько рекурсивных вызовов.
Что было сложным:
Интересно и сложновато для повторения.
Оценка видео-уроку:
Оцени работу
Сохранить страницу:
Отчёт оценивали: 791. Валерий Жданов+13922. Александр+16452. Кирилл Шмойлов+116218. Дмитрий+15394. Anton+117947. Dmitry Sinitsin+117606. Виктор+117443. WildOrc+19980. Timoha+11. Евгений Волосатов+1Посетитель+14395. Денис+1Посетитель+118683. Roman0Посетитель+18275. Tekashnik+13747. Сергей+118493. Evgenii Kudriavtcev+118131. Александр0Посетитель+14210. Дмитрий+12146. Иван+111051. Dima+1459. Сергей Сергеевич+116861. Serge+110558. Иван Воронин+14814. Дмитрий+1
Начинаем практику по языку C#
Чтобы стать хорошим программистом — нужно писать программы.
На нашем сайте очень много практических упражнений.
После заполнения формы ты будешь подписан на рассылку
«C# Вебинары и Видеоуроки»,
у тебя появится доступ к видеоурокам и консольным задачам.
Несколько раз в неделю тебе будут приходить письма —
приглашения на вебинары, информация об акциях и скидках,
полезная информация по C#.
Научился: Кривую Гильберта строим на 5 шаблонах: DrawVector() - соединения в направлении, gRight(), - правый шаблон, gLeft() - левый шаблон, gUp() - верхний шаблон, gDown() - нижний шаблон. При этом функции-шаблоны содержат друг друга рекурсивно. В зависимости от вида включений получаются различные кривые Гильберта.
Для данного набора шаблонов и включений попробовала построить КГ для разных сочетаний параметров на выделенной области.